This cafe/restaurant is located in Ci Yuan CC, beside Subway. It is quite obvious once you enter Ci Yuan CC - you can't miss it. The crowd level and seats were decent. If there are many people in front of you, you can simply leave your contact details, and they will call you when it's your turn; a good sign of proper queue management. The food are slightly cheaper than average cafe food, and it is fairly affordable. Just that the portion is slightly little than average. Ordered the Smoked Duck Spaghetti and Chicken Supreme. Smoked duck spaghetti looks v little in portion, but I like the taste still, together with the poached egg and takoyaki flakes (forgot what it's called). The duck slices are very very little. Recommend to add spaghetti next time. Chicken. Supreme is mashed potato on top of melted mozzarella on top of a slab of chicken thigh. Something like french style duck confit, but chicken is used in this case. The combination is indeed supreme. Got the Tan Oolong Milk Tea as well. I took 0% sugar with Aloe Vera. The bitter in the tea and the sweetness in the aloe was a perfect combination - I would want to order again next time. It also looks aesthetically IG-worthy! The battered fish and chips look humongous. I might order that next time. Was informed that if you spend $50 (accumulative, no need in a single receipt), you get a lifetime membership that gives you 10% discounts and free birthday cake on your birthday month. Receipts can be kept physical or soft copy. Would come again to try the...

I came here with my partner twice, once on a weekday and once on a weekend. On the weekday, there seemed to be only 2 servers and we were seated in the far corner on the cushion seats. The seats were slightly uncomfortable but the charging port was right below us. It felt like the servers forgot about us, but there were only two of them. Our water was refilled every time they had a reason to come by. If you like an undisturbed time and place to do work, come on a weekday and sit in the far corner. On the weekend, there were 2 more service staff. We sat somewhere in the middle of the cafe with no charging ports. The staff were way more attentive this time around. Additionally, the food was good, especially the student meals. The a creamy chicken baked rice. The sauce for the baked rice was slightly tangy which made the meal less jelak. For the smoked salmon spaghetti, it was soy sauce Asian-inspired. The smoked duck was slightly tough, and didn’t taste like much. The Cold Storage smoked duck is way better. This cafe supposedly specialises in bubble tea, but the one we had with the student meal tasted like water with very strong brown sugar flavoured pearls. However, the peach oolong tea was way better. Overall, I love the food and would definitely come back here:) Also, the cafe and the community club...

25 feb 2024- i give two star to catch attention to do something about the menu. the digital menu is too brief , some of the dishes have no description and there only 1 tiny picture which i cannot zoom in . end up i order wrong food . either u have a more informative digital menu or an updated hardcopy for viewing. beef stewed bake rice have a generous amount of cheese . the beef portion is also acceptable. the downside is the beef contain some of the soft bone which are inedible. and some beef are tougher while some are tender. the sauce is the strong point. 4.5/5 star prawn aglio olio pasta is well cooked. and sauce is good as well but a little too spicy even with less spicy chosen. the prawn is too little for the additional $6 . 4/5 star. hot cappuccino is quite diluted and abit too bitter but serving is generous 3/5 star ice mocha lack of chocolate or coffee strong point and quite diluted with too much ice . 3/5 star passion fruit cheesecake is quite good with good balance of cheese and passionfruit on a good layer of crust 4/5 star lastly the low seat with high ceilings is very comfortable 5/5 star
